Sky Blue Frosted Glass Pendant by Louis Kalff
About the Item
Wonderful Mid-Century Modern Dutch frosted glass pendant with light blue and dark blue enameled aluminum shades designed by Louis Kalff for Philips, The Netherlands, circa 1956.
Louis Kalff (1897-1976) was a visionary Dutch designer known for his pioneering contributions to industrial design during the mid-20th century. With a background in electrical engineering and a keen eye for aesthetics, Kalff left an indelible mark on the world of lighting and furniture design. He worked for the iconic Dutch lighting company Philips and played a pivotal role in their design department. Kalff's designs are characterized by their sleek, minimalist lines and innovative use of materials, exemplifying the principles of modernism. His work continues to inspire contemporary designers, making Louis Kalff a luminary figure in the history of design.
